Transaction 8e86a65a875773b44cc4e73cc4e9c0c2d17a6b63634a85ed6e55ed68276c2a41

block
d356a3180866510f4918cf222f1d875eb1a39c4db375bd1a4bf0c73b40fadd34

1 Input

21 Outputs